学Java,掌握MySQL是必修课吗?
学java要不要学mysql

首页 2025-07-20 07:03:40



学Java要不要学MySQL?答案无疑是肯定的 在编程的世界里,Java以其强大的跨平台能力和广泛的应用领域,成为了众多开发者的首选语言

    而MySQL,作为一款开源的关系型数据库管理系统,同样在数据库领域占据了一席之地

    对于学习Java的开发者而言,掌握MySQL不仅是提升技能的需要,更是适应现代软件开发趋势的必然选择

     Java与MySQL:相辅相成,缺一不可 首先,我们需要明确一点:Java与MySQL并不是孤立存在的技术

    在现代软件开发中,后端开发往往离不开数据库的支持

    而Java,作为一种广泛应用于企业级应用开发的语言,与数据库打交道更是家常便饭

    无论是Web开发、大数据处理,还是云计算服务,Java开发者都不可避免地需要与数据库进行交互

     MySQL,凭借其高性能、易用性和开源特性,成为了Java开发者最常用的数据库之一

    它支持标准的SQL语法,提供了丰富的存储过程、触发器和视图等功能,使得开发者能够高效地管理和操作数据

    同时,MySQL还提供了良好的扩展性和可靠性,能够满足不同规模应用的需求

     学习MySQL对Java开发者的意义 1.提升数据处理能力 掌握MySQL,意味着Java开发者能够更高效地处理数据

    无论是数据的增删改查,还是复杂的数据分析和报表生成,MySQL都能提供强大的支持

    通过MySQL,开发者可以轻松地实现数据的持久化存储和高效检索,从而提升应用的性能和用户体验

     2.增强后端开发能力 在Java后端开发中,数据库是不可或缺的一部分

    学习MySQL,不仅能让开发者熟悉数据库的基本操作和管理,还能帮助他们深入理解数据库设计原则、事务处理机制以及数据安全性等方面的知识

    这些技能对于构建健壮、可扩展的后端系统至关重要

     3.拓宽就业渠道 在当今竞争激烈的就业市场中,掌握多项技能的开发者往往更具竞争力

    对于Java开发者而言,熟悉MySQL无疑能拓宽他们的就业渠道

    无论是互联网巨头、金融机构还是初创公司,都需要能够处理数据库相关任务的Java开发者

    因此,学习MySQL将为Java开发者带来更多的就业机会和职业发展空间

     4.适应技术发展趋势 随着云计算、大数据和人工智能等技术的不断发展,数据库技术也在不断创新和演进

    MySQL作为开源数据库的代表之一,始终保持着与时俱进的态度

    学习MySQL,不仅能让Java开发者紧跟技术发展趋势,还能为他们未来学习其他数据库技术打下坚实的基础

     如何学习MySQL与Java的结合 既然学习MySQL对Java开发者如此重要,那么我们应该如何学习这两者的结合呢?以下是一些建议: 1.掌握基础知识 在学习MySQL之前,你需要先掌握Java的基础知识,包括Java语法、面向对象编程、异常处理等

    同时,你还需要了解数据库的基本概念,如表、字段、主键、外键等

    这些基础知识将为你后续学习MySQL与Java的结合打下坚实的基础

     2.熟悉MySQL基本操作 接下来,你需要学习MySQL的基本操作,包括数据库的创建、表的创建与修改、数据的增删改查等

    你可以通过MySQL的命令行工具或图形化管理工具(如MySQL Workbench)来进行实践

    在实践中,你可以尝试编写一些简单的SQL语句来熟悉MySQL的语法和特性

     3.学习JDBC API JDBC(Java Database Connectivity)是Java提供的一套用于数据库访问的API

    通过JDBC,Java应用可以与各种数据库进行交互

    你需要学习JDBC的基本用法,包括如何加载数据库驱动、建立数据库连接、执行SQL语句以及处理结果集等

    掌握JDBC API后,你就可以在Java应用中实现与MySQL数据库的交互了

     4.实践项目 理论知识的学习固然重要,但实践才是检验真理的唯一标准

    你可以尝试找一些包含数据库操作的Java项目来进行实践

    在实践中,你将遇到各种实际问题,并通过解决问题来巩固所学知识

    同时,实践还能让你更加熟悉MySQL与Java的结合方式,提升你的编程能力和解决问题的能力

     5.持续学习与交流 技术是在不断发展和演进的

    因此,作为开发者,你需要保持持续学习的态度

    你可以通过阅读技术文档、参加技术论坛或社区活动等方式来了解MySQL和Java的最新动态和技术趋势

    同时,与其他开发者进行交流也是提升技能的重要途径

    你可以通过参与开源项目、参加技术沙龙或研讨会等方式来结识更多志同道合的朋友,共同探讨技术问题

     结语 综上所述,学习MySQL对于Java开发者而言是至关重要的

    它不仅能够提升你的数据处理能力和后端开发能力,还能拓宽你的就业渠道并适应技术发展趋势

    因此,如果你正在学习Java或者打算从事Java开发工作,那么请务必重视MySQL的学习

    通过掌握MySQL与Java的结合方式,你将能够在软件开发领域走得更远、更高

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道